Output e3859b5221eccc07a7bde4fe2f2766ca84316d32d8779efe1d6311574ca7a1ab:1

value
2151850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e26a34a93abd38fdb397defb47d39b2685c5f9fd OP_EQUAL
address
3NLBsCWpN7A2UoEf9z6rVmBLYHBZDjHMBM
transaction
e3859b5221eccc07a7bde4fe2f2766ca84316d32d8779efe1d6311574ca7a1ab
spent
true